The Caesar Cipher, named after the Roman general Julius Caesar, is one of the earliest well-known cryptographic techniques. It is a kind of alternative cipher where each letter in the plaintext is changed a specific number of places down or up the alphabet. With a shift of 3, 'A' would become 'D', 'B' would certainly end up being 'E', and so on. This technique was supposedly made use of by Caesar to protect armed forces messages, making sure that just those that recognized the change might understand the web content. While simplified by today's standards, the Caesar Cipher was a considerable improvement in safe and secure interaction during the Roman age. It allowed Caesar to preserve the aspect of surprise and calculated benefit over his adversaries, thus influencing the end results of military projects and combining his power.



Centuries later, using secret codes would once again play a vital role in a historical dramatization entailing Mary Queen of Scots. Mary, embroiled in political turmoil and sent to prison by her relative, Queen Elizabeth I of England, came to be a main number in a story to topple Elizabeth. Hopeless to reclaim her flexibility and throne, Mary engaged in concealed correspondence with conspirators making use of encrypted messages. These messages were encoded using a more complicated alternative cipher than the Caesar Cipher, involving a series of signs and letter substitutes that were meant to be illegible to any person obstructing them.



The effectiveness of Mary's encryption was put to the test when Sir Francis Walsingham, Elizabeth's spymaster, obstructed the letters. Walsingham employed cryptanalysts who effectively understood the messages, revealing Mary's involvement in the story to assassinate Elizabeth and location herself on the English throne. This advancement in codebreaking straight brought about Mary's test and succeeding execution in 1587. The deciphering of her communication not just prevented the conspiracy however also enhanced Elizabeth's power, altering the trajectory of English background.
